Alumnus Carlo Inverardi-Ferri awarded British Academy Postdoctoral Fellowship

carlo

St Cross alumnus Carlo Inverardi-Ferri (DPhil Geography and the Environment, 2012) has been awarded a British Academy Postdoctoral Fellowship at the School of Geography, Queen Mary University of London.

The British Academy describes the Fellowship as being ‘a three year award made to an annual cohort of outstanding early career researchers in the humanities or social sciences'.

Carlo is an economic geographer whose work develops political economic and ecological approaches to the study of globalised systems of production. His research centres on global production, labour regimes, and environmental governance.

He authored numerous journal articles, books chapters and shorter papers on the ecology of globalised systems of production, urban nomadism, and labour agency. Recently, he has been appointed Early Career Editor of the journal Territory, Politics, Governance
